1. I am making two games. Project Leap and Pixel Dash are two completely different titles, each with unique gameplay, etc. Pixel Dash is a runner game, and Leap is a 3D Platform game. I'm working on both at the same time, with more info on Leap hopefully coming soon.
2. Pixel Dash is not an endless runner. When I said it was an endless runner, I meant to say it is similar to an endless runner, in terms of gameplay. You constantly move forward, dodging obstacles and trying to reach a goal.
3. The characters are placeholders. I can't say this enough, but all the characters are placeholders. You only control one, and I'm hoping to include multiple playable characters. I'm going to try and see if I can include characters from other indie titles, but for now, there's only my characters.
4. The games are in pre-alpha. The games are not near completion, and they only have estimate release dates. Project Leap is scheduled for 2016, with Pixel Dash scheduled for release later this year. I may be launching a Kickstarter soon to help fund the games, and to bring them to Wii U.
